Abstract: We prove that on a K"ahler manifold admitting an extremal metric omega and for any K"ahler potential varphi0 close to omega, the Calabi flow starting at varphi0 exists for all time and the modified Calabi flow starting at varphi0 will always be close to omega. Furthermore, when the initial data is invariant under the maximal compact subgroup of the identity component of the reduced automorphism group, the modified Calabi flow converges to an extremal metric near omega exponentially fast.
